Introduction to RF wireless module
The RF wireless module,which is a modular product of digital data transmission radio, refers to a high-performance professional data transmission radio module realized by DSP technology and radio technology. The RF wireless module extends to many systems, industrially controlled switching io devices, 485 wireless transmission devices dw-m1, analog acquisition and control devices. From the use of the earliest button code, telegram, analog radio module plus wireless MODEM, to the current digital radio module and DSP, software radio; transmission signal also from code, low-speed data (300 ~ 1200bps) to high-speed data (N * 64K ~ N*E1).
Typical applications include industrial automation, oilfield data collection, railway wireless communications, coal mine safety monitoring systems, pipe network monitoring, hydrological monitoring systems, and wastewater treatment monitoring.
Wireless module features
1. The cost is cheap
The establishment of wired communication methods must erect cables or dig trenches, so it requires a lot of manpower and material resources. The use of wireless digital radio stations to establish dedicated wireless data transmission methods eliminates the need to erect cables or dig cable trenches, and only needs to be connected at each terminal. Wireless data transmission stations and antennas with appropriate heights are all available. In contrast, the use of wireless data transmission module to establish a dedicated wireless data transmission mode, saving manpower and material resources, investment is quite economical.
Of course, in some close-range data communication systems, wireless communication methods are not cheaper than wired methods, but sometimes the actual field environment is difficult to route, and customers will use wireless methods to achieve communication according to the needs of the on-site environment.
2. Short construction period
When remote stations connecting distances of several kilometers to tens of kilometers are to be connected to each other, wired lines must be used to erect long-distance cables or to dig long cable trenches. This engineering cycle may take several months. The digital transmission module uses the digital transmission module to establish a dedicated wireless data transmission mode. It only needs to set up an antenna of appropriate height. The engineering cycle only takes a few days or weeks. In contrast, the wireless method can quickly set up a communication link. The cycle is greatly shortened.
3. Good adaptability
The limitations of wired communication are too great. When encountering special application environments, such as encountering special geographical environments such as mountains, lakes, and forest areas, or applications where wiring is difficult, such as moving objects, the wired network will be Wiring engineering has a strong constraint, and the use of wireless data transmission module to establish a dedicated wireless data transmission method will not be subject to these restrictions, so the use of wireless data transmission module to establish a dedicated wireless data transmission method will be better than wired communication. Adaptability is almost unrestricted by the geographical environment.
4. Good scalability
After a user has set up a communication network, new devices are often added because of the needs of the system. If the wired method is used, it needs to be re-wired, the construction is troublesome, and it may damage the original communication line. However, if the wireless data transmission station is used to establish a dedicated wireless data transmission method, only the newly added equipment and the wireless data transmission station need to be added. Connected to achieve system expansion, compared to better scalability.
5. Equipment maintenance
The maintenance of the wired communication link needs to be checked along the line. When a fault occurs, it is generally difficult to find the fault point in time. The wireless data transmission module is used to establish a dedicated wireless data transmission mode. Only the data transmission module needs to be maintained, and when the fault occurs, the fault can be quickly found. The reason is to restore the normal operation of the line.
The disadvantages of wireless data transmission compared to wired communication: reliability needs to be improved and affected by the environment.

Use of wireless modules
1. Industrial remote control and telemetry;
2. Wireless monitoring of oil drilling tension;
3. Short-range wireless data transmission pm105;
4. Wireless monitoring of security equipment;
5. Wireless RS485, wireless PLC;
6. Urban pipe network pressure and temperature monitoring;
7. Power line wireless alarm.
